WebJun 22, 2011 · Soak the iris seeds at room temperature covered with a small amount of water to ready them for fall planting. Following Margie Valenzuela's plan, soak at least two days and up to two weeks. Rinse the seeds and change the water daily during this soak. Plant seeds a half inch deep and apart in a seed starting mix type pf soil. WebGather seeds about three months after the plants bloom. Gather fresh seeds soon after they are ripe, when the pods are yellow, but haven't yet begun to split open, and the seeds are tan.
